Home
last modified time | relevance | path

Searched refs:shrink_pages (Results 1 – 2 of 2) sorted by relevance

/Linux-v5.4/drivers/gpu/drm/ttm/
Dttm_page_alloc.c384 int shrink_pages = sc->nr_to_scan; in ttm_pool_shrink_scan() local
393 unsigned nr_free = shrink_pages; in ttm_pool_shrink_scan()
396 if (shrink_pages == 0) in ttm_pool_shrink_scan()
403 shrink_pages = ttm_page_pool_free(pool, nr_free_pool, true); in ttm_pool_shrink_scan()
404 freed += (nr_free_pool - shrink_pages) << pool->order; in ttm_pool_shrink_scan()
407 shrink_pages <<= pool->order; in ttm_pool_shrink_scan()
Dttm_page_alloc_dma.c1098 unsigned shrink_pages = sc->nr_to_scan; in ttm_dma_pool_shrink_scan() local
1115 if (shrink_pages == 0) in ttm_dma_pool_shrink_scan()
1120 nr_free = shrink_pages; in ttm_dma_pool_shrink_scan()
1122 shrink_pages = ttm_dma_page_pool_free(p->pool, nr_free, true); in ttm_dma_pool_shrink_scan()
1123 freed += nr_free - shrink_pages; in ttm_dma_pool_shrink_scan()
1127 nr_free, shrink_pages); in ttm_dma_pool_shrink_scan()